AP LAWCET Hall Ticket 2025: Andhra Pradesh State Council of Higher Education will be releasing the admit card for the Law Common Entrance Test on May 30, 2025. The admit card will be made available only on the official website, and hall tickets will be sent via post. Candidates must get a hard copy of the admit card after downloading it. As the admit card is considered an essential document, each candidate must carry it on the exam day.
The admit card will contain the shift time, and candidates are advised to reach the exam centre at least 1 hour before the commencement of the exam. Anyone reporting to the test centre 5 to 10 minutes before the exam won’t be allowed to take the exam. Discover important details on AP LAWCET hall ticket 2025 here.

Key Details on AP LAWCET Hall Ticket 2025
Here are some important details regarding AP LAWCET 2025 hall ticket that candidates can review:
- AP LAWCET admit card should be accessed from the official website-cets.apsche.ap.gov.in.
- The admit card can be downloaded after providing details such as registration number, date of birth, and qualifying exam hall ticket number.
- The exam day guidelines will be provided on the admit card, which must be carefully reviewed by the candidates to avoid any issues on the exam day.
- Based on the allotted exam centre mentioned on the admit card, candidates should plan their travel on the exam day.
- Candidates should keep the admit card in good condition, as damaged hall tickets can lead to disqualification from the entrance.
